Big East Semifinals


Georgetown 72, West Virginia 55- The Hoyas look to be rolling towards their second straight Big East Tournament title after picking up their second easy win in as many days. 25 points, 13 rebounds for Roy Hibbert, his first double-double since January 26th against the Mountaineers. Taking the lead for good four minutes into the game, the Hoyas allowed West Virginia to close within four before holding the Mountaineers scoreless for nearly eight minutes down the stretch. Last Night's Action: Busy Day in the Big East


Too bad Knicks games aren't this exciting or well-played. The busiest -- and best -- day of the Big East schedule got started with Georgetown's record-setting win over Villanova, which is now squarely back on the NCAA Tournament bubble. The Hoyas won without any points from Roy Hibbert.
